On Wednesday evening, Östersunds FK and Ängelholms FF met at Jämtkraft Arena in front of an audience of 2,689 people. The match was officiated by Dragan Banjac, assisted by referees Niclas Ivarsson and Fuad Ganibegovic. Before the match, Östersunds FK was in sixth place in Superettan, while Ängelholms FF was in twelfth place in the table.
It was the visitors from Ängelholm who took the lead in the 16th minute through Monday Samuel. Östersunds FK tried to respond but in the 40th minute, Othman El Kabir made it 2-0 for Ängelholms FF with an assist from Robin Staaf. Before the halftime break, Östersunds FK made a substitution with Bobo Sollander Jansson replacing Luka Peric.
The second half started with a goal for the home team in the 51st minute. Seon Min Moon scored, assisted by Bobo Sollander Jansson. After that, Östersunds FK tried to push for an equalizer, but Ängelholms FF held firm and made several substitutions to maintain their lead.
Ängelholms FF received a warning in the 65th minute for Rebin Asaad. Later, the team received two warnings for the same player, Muamet Asanovski, who was also sent off in the 84th minute. In addition, two of the team’s players received warnings in the closing stages of the match, Mikael Dahlgren and Rasmus Lindgren.
The match ended 1-2 in favor of the visitors from Ängelholms FF, who took three points to advance in the table. Östersunds FK must once again reassess their strategy to earn more points in future matches.
